The rcar_du_crtc_{enable,disable}_vblank functions are configured to
control the VBE interrupt event.

The implementation of interlaced support in the rcar-du changes the
required behavior such that vblanks are handled on frame end events, but
does not update the enable register to reflect this.

Enable the FRM interrupt in the DIER register using the FRE bit.

Fixes: 906eff7fcada ("drm: rcar-du: Implement support for interlaced
modes")
